Why is basa fish so cheap?

It is a type of catfish and its Latin name is Pangasius bocourti. Basa is said to be inexpensive because it grows fast, it’s easily harvested and it’s processed in factories near the farm. Being able to get the fish to market without the expense of maintaining a fleet of fishing boats helps keep the price low.

Is basa fish grown in India?

Not surprisingly, basa is now being farmed in India. According to an article in Forbes India magazine, eastern India produced 30,000 tonnes of the fish in 2010. (Basa is also farmed in Andhra Pradesh.).

Is basa fish sea fish?

Basa are native to the Mekong and Chao Phraya basins in Mainland Southeast Asia. These fish are important food fish with an international market. They are often labelled in North America and Australia as “basa fish”, “swai”, or “bocourti”.Basa (fish) Basa Family: Pangasiidae Genus: Pangasius Species: P. bocourti Binomial name.

How much protein is in 100 grams of basa?

Basa fillets are rich in protein, as a 100-gram fillet contains 14 grams. This amount is more than twice the protein in an egg, but a basa fillet contains 50 fewer calories than two eggs would provide.
